Grievous2485

Ty Dillon ran a Smokey Yunick #13 throwback like 3 years in a row (at least multiple times). The Bowman Johnson 02-05 throwback for this year was last run by JJ in 2018 as the Lowe's finale. Gordon's rainbow car (92-2000) was run by him in 04 and 15, and Byron in 18 Different drivers and teams have run throwbacks to the same car. Like Biffle and Chase Elliott and maybe Corey Lajoie to the Alan Kulwicki Hooters car
